It’s 15 years since designers Wayne and Gerardine Hemingway launched a tirade against soulless mass housing developments in Britain, following it with his vision to improve things with generous landscaping, play and home zone streets.

The vision became a reality when Wayne and Gerardine teamed up with the then Wimpey Homes to transform an unused brownfield site in Dunston, Gateshead, into the award-winning Staiths development of over 750 homes, which people queued to buy.

Now led by two generations of the Hemingway family, HemingwayDesign has worked with clients such as Sainsbury’s, John Lewis, Coca-Cola and The National Trust on products and influenced the skylines of Manchester, Maidenhead and Bournemouth as well as Gateshead and others with housing regeneration.

Interior design projects have included the London 2012 athletes’ village, they’ve redesigned how staff at McDonald’s and Transport for London look and they’ve put Darlington on the map with The Festival of Thrift.

Linking them all is an ethos to meet social need and a vision to cut through the ordinary and make life better.
